Completed in 2003, the monument replaced the former Nelson's Pillar blown up by former IRA members in 1966, in an effort to re-design the declining thoroughfare at the turn of the millennium. In the monument, OConnell is stationed pointing toward parliament buildings, symbolizing the challenge he gave them over the Act of Union, while at his feet lies a pile of books which are thought to symbolize the factthat he came to this fight as an educated man with the power to use this knowledge in his arguments. This statue of famous Irish poet, writer and playwright Oscar Wilde perched on a rock in Merrion's Square Park is colloquially referred to by several references to his homosexuality: The Fag on the Crag, The Queer with the Leer and The Quare in the Square. At his feet also is a cluster of statues thought to be the people of Ireland, led by the Maid of Erin, a woman who acted as the personification of Ireland and who stands on top of broken shackles, further symbolizing OConnells significance as the liberator and his support from the Irish people.
